Golds Gym, a name synonymous with fitness and bodybuilding, was born in 1965 when Joe Gold, a former bodybuilder, opened his first gym in Venice, California. This wasn’t just any gym; it was a place where bodybuilders could train, and Joe’s vision was to create an environment that catered to their unique needs. The gym quickly became a hub for bodybuilders, attracting the likes of Arnold Schwarzenegger, who would go on to become a legendary figure in the sport and a lifelong advocate for Golds Gym.
The gym’s fame began to spread beyond Venice as it became the setting for the 1977 documentary “Pumping Iron,” which featured Arnold Schwarzenegger and Lou Ferrigno. This film brought the world of bodybuilding into the mainstream and introduced Golds Gym to a global audience. The gym’s reputation continued to grow as it became a training ground for numerous professional bodybuilders and fitness enthusiasts. Today, Golds Gym is a global brand with locations in over 30 countries, but its roots remain firmly planted in that original gym in Venice, California.

Gold’s Gym Career
Founded in 1965 by Joe Gold, Gold’s Gym started as a small gym in Venice, California. It gained prominence in the 1970s, becoming a hub for bodybuilders like Arnold Schwarzenegger. Today, it’s a global fitness franchise with over 700 locations across 30 countries.
Other Ventures
Gold’s Gym has expanded its offerings beyond traditional gym memberships. It has launched Gold’s Gym Nutrition, a line of supplements, and Gold’s Gym Fitness Institute, which provides training and certification programs for fitness professionals.
